Agriculture in India

52% of farmland is rainfed with complete monsoon dependence, extreme land fragmentation with 86% smallholders, post-harvest losses up to 40% for fruits and vegetables, and limited access to MSP markets.

GDP from Agriculture

17.9%

Farming Households

146 million

Average Farm Size

1.08 hectares (2.67 acres)

Top Crop

Sugarcane

Kharif (Monsoon)

Jun – Oct

Rabi (Winter)

Nov – Mar

Zaid (Summer)

Mar – Jun

Kharif (Monsoon)

Jun – Oct

Rice, Maize, Cotton, Soybean

Rabi (Winter)

Nov – Mar

Wheat, Mustard, Gram, Potato

Zaid (Summer)

Mar – Jun

Watermelon, Cucumber, Moong

Government Programs in India

Cropple.AI helps you get the most from these programs with digital farm records and documentation.

PM-KISAN

Direct benefit transfer of ₹6,000/year to smallholder farmers. Cropple.AI helps maintain digital records that support eligibility verification.

Pradhan Mantri Fasal Bima Yojana (PMFBY)

Crop insurance scheme. Cropple.AI’s satellite data and yield estimates can support insurance claim documentation.

Soil Health Card Scheme

Free soil testing and recommendations. Use Cropple.AI’s AI advisor alongside your Soil Health Card data for optimized fertilizer plans.
